Nova turma com conversação 5x por semana 🔥

Nova turma com conversação 5x por semana 🔥

Introdução ao Módulo Front End

O desenvolvimento front-end

O desenvolvimento front-end é uma área crucial no desenvolvimento web, uma vez que se trata da parte visível e interativa de um site ou aplicativo. Para que um projeto seja bem-sucedido, é essencial seguir as melhores práticas de desenvolvimento front-end. Neste artigo, vamos explorar o módulo front-end, uma ferramenta que auxilia os desenvolvedores a aplicarem essas práticas de forma eficiente.

Aprenda as Melhores Práticas de Desenvolvimento Front End com o Módulo Front End

O módulo front-end é uma biblioteca de recursos e ferramentas que visa facilitar o processo de desenvolvimento front-end. Ele fornece uma série de funcionalidades e abstrações que permitem aos desenvolvedores criar interfaces de usuário responsivas, acessíveis e otimizadas. Aprender e aplicar as melhores práticas de desenvolvimento front-end com o módulo front-end é fundamental para garantir a qualidade e a eficiência do projeto.

Algumas das melhores práticas que podem ser aplicadas com o módulo front-end:

  1. Utilização de um sistema de grid responsivo: O módulo front-end oferece um sistema de grid responsivo que permite a criação de layouts flexíveis e adaptáveis a diferentes dispositivos. Isso garante que o site ou aplicativo seja exibido corretamente em telas de diferentes tamanhos, proporcionando uma experiência consistente aos usuários.
  2. Otimização de imagens: Imagens pesadas podem impactar negativamente o desempenho de um site ou aplicativo. Com o módulo front-end, é possível utilizar recursos de otimização de imagens, como compressão e carregamento lazy, para garantir que as imagens sejam carregadas de forma rápida e eficiente, sem comprometer a qualidade visual.
  3. Acessibilidade: A inclusão de recursos de acessibilidade é fundamental para garantir que pessoas com deficiência possam acessar e utilizar o site ou aplicativo. O módulo front-end oferece recursos e diretrizes para a implementação de práticas de acessibilidade, como o uso de etiquetas semânticas, contraste adequado e suporte a leitores de tela.
  4. Performance: A velocidade de carregamento de um site ou aplicativo é um fator crucial para a experiência do usuário. Com o módulo front-end, é possível aplicar técnicas de otimização de desempenho, como minificação de arquivos CSS e JavaScript, uso de cache e carregamento assíncrono, para garantir que o site seja carregado de forma rápida e responsiva.
  5. Testes automatizados: O módulo front-end também oferece recursos para a realização de testes automatizados, que permitem identificar e corrigir erros de forma mais rápida e eficiente. Esses testes garantem que o site ou aplicativo esteja funcionando corretamente em diferentes navegadores e dispositivos, proporcionando uma experiência consistente aos usuários.

Benefícios do Módulo Front End para o Desenvolvimento Web

O uso do módulo front-end traz uma série de benefícios para o desenvolvimento web. Além de facilitar a implementação das melhores práticas de desenvolvimento front-end, ele também contribui para a eficiência do processo de desenvolvimento, reduzindo o tempo necessário para a criação de interfaces de usuário de qualidade.

Com o módulo front-end, os desenvolvedores podem contar com uma série de recursos e abstrações que permitem acelerar o desenvolvimento, evitando a necessidade de criar tudo do zero. Isso resulta em um código mais limpo, modular e reutilizável, facilitando a manutenção e a evolução do projeto.

Além disso, o módulo front-end é uma ferramenta de código aberto, o que significa que sua comunidade de desenvolvedores está constantemente contribuindo com melhorias e novas funcionalidades. Isso garante que o módulo front-end esteja sempre atualizado e alinhado com as melhores práticas e tendências do desenvolvimento front-end.

Como Aplicar as Melhores Práticas de Desenvolvimento Front End com o Módulo Front End

Aprender as melhores práticas de desenvolvimento front-end é apenas o primeiro passo para criar interfaces de usuário de qualidade. A aplicação dessas práticas de forma eficiente é essencial para garantir resultados satisfatórios. Com o módulo front-end, é possível aplicar essas práticas de maneira simplificada e otimizada. Veja a seguir como utilizar o módulo front-end para aplicar as melhores práticas de desenvolvimento front-end:

  1. Configuração do ambiente de desenvolvimento: Antes de começar a utilizar o módulo front-end, é importante configurar o ambiente de desenvolvimento corretamente. Certifique-se de ter as dependências necessárias instaladas e o projeto devidamente configurado.
  2. Estruturação do código: Utilize uma estrutura de diretórios organizada e intuitiva para facilitar a manutenção e a legibilidade do código. Separe os arquivos CSS, JavaScript e HTML em pastas distintas e utilize nomes claros e descritivos para os arquivos.
  3. Utilização do sistema de módulos: O módulo front-end possui um sistema de módulos que permite a divisão do código em partes independentes e reutilizáveis. Utilize esse sistema para modularizar o código e facilitar a sua manutenção e reutilização.
  4. Estilização com CSS: Utilize o módulo front-end para aplicar estilos aos elementos HTML de forma consistente e eficiente. Utilize classes e seletores CSS para estilizar os elementos de acordo com as diretrizes do projeto.
  5. Responsividade: Garanta que o layout do site ou aplicativo seja responsivo, ou seja, que se adapte corretamente a diferentes tamanhos de tela. Utilize recursos do módulo front-end, como o sistema de grid responsivo, para criar layouts flexíveis e adaptáveis.
  6. Testes e depuração: Utilize recursos do módulo front-end para realizar testes automatizados e depurar o código. Isso ajuda a identificar e corrigir erros de forma mais rápida e eficiente, garantindo a qualidade do código desenvolvido.

Benefícios do Módulo Front End para o Desenvolvimento Web

O módulo front-end oferece uma série de benefícios para o desenvolvimento web. Além de facilitar a aplicação das melhores práticas de desenvolvimento front-end, ele traz vantagens significativas para o processo de desenvolvimento. Veja a seguir alguns dos principais benefícios do módulo front-end:

  1. Produtividade: Com o módulo front-end, é possível acelerar o desenvolvimento de interfaces de usuário, uma vez que ele fornece recursos e abstrações que simplificam tarefas comuns. Isso permite que os desenvolvedores se concentrem em aspectos mais complexos do projeto, aumentando a produtividade.
  2. Reutilização de código: O módulo front-end promove a reutilização de código, uma vez que oferece um sistema de módulos que permite a criação de partes independentes e reutilizáveis. Isso reduz a duplicação de código e facilita a manutenção e evolução do projeto.
  3. Consistência visual: O módulo front-end ajuda a manter a consistência visual do projeto, uma vez que fornece recursos para aplicação de estilos e layout de forma consistente em toda a interface do usuário. Isso garante uma experiência visual coesa para os usuários.
  4. Otimização de desempenho: O módulo front-end também contribui para a otimização de desempenho do site ou aplicativo. Ele oferece recursos para minificação de arquivos CSS e JavaScript, carregamento assíncrono, entre outros, que ajudam a reduzir o tempo de carregamento e melhorar a experiência do usuário.
  5. Suporte e comunidade: O módulo front-end conta com uma comunidade ativa de desenvolvedores que contribuem com melhorias e novas funcionalidades. Isso garante que o módulo esteja sempre atualizado e alinhado com as melhores práticas e tendências do desenvolvimento front-end.

Em conclusão

Aprender e aplicar as melhores práticas de desenvolvimento front-end com o módulo front-end é fundamental para garantir a qualidade, eficiência e consistência do projeto. Além disso, o uso do módulo front-end traz benefícios significativos para o desenvolvimento web, como aumento de produtividade, reutilização de código e otimização de desempenho. Ao utilizar o módulo front-end, os desenvolvedores podem criar interfaces de usuário excepcionais e oferecer uma experiência de alta qualidade aos usuários.

A Awari é a melhor plataforma para aprender sobre programação no Brasil.

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ional e aprender habilidades como Data Science, Data Analytics, Machine Learning e mais.

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ira em dados.

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

Próximos conteúdos

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
inscreva-se

Entre para a próxima turma com bônus exclusivos

Faça parte da maior escola de idiomas do mundo com os professores mais amados da internet.

Curso completo do básico ao avançado
Aplicativo de memorização para lembrar de tudo que aprendeu
Aulas de conversação para destravar um novo idioma
Certificado reconhecido no mercado
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
Empresa
Ex.: Fluency Academy
Ao clicar no botão “Solicitar Proposta”, você concorda com os nossos Termos de Uso e Política de Privacidade.